Challenging Misinformation & Islamophobia
Assesses the organization's capacity and strategy to monitor, challenge, and correct misinformation, negative stereotypes, and Islamophobic narratives in the public domain, thereby defending the community's dignity and right to fair representation. This effort is rooted in the Maqasid (higher objectives) principle of Hifz al-Ird (preservation of dignity) and the Islamic mandate for Tabyin (verification of truth). By actively countering falsehoods, the organization upholds 'Adl (justice) and protects vulnerable populations from societal harm.
Maslahah wa Mafsadah
Weighing benefit vs. harm; used to prioritize responses and avoid amplifying negative narratives.
Adab al-lisān
The Islamic ethics of speech, guarding against harmful communication like slander.
Tathabbut
The obligation to verify news before acting or spreading it.
Nasrah
Solidarity and mutual support within the community.
Bayān
The principle of clear, truthful, and unambiguous communication.
Difāʿ
The act of defending one's honor, rights, and community from harm.
